    • Cylinder configuration: V-6
    • Drive type: rear-wheel
    • Engine liters: 3.8
    • Engine location: front
    • Fuel economy city: 19mpg
    • Fuel economy highway: 31mpg
    • Fuel tank capacity: 16.8gal.
    • Horsepower: 200hp @ 5,200RPM
    • Number of valves: 12
    • Recommended fuel: Regular Unleaded
    • Sequential multi-point fuel injection
    • Torque: 225 lb.-ft. @ 4,000RPM
